Muskie Madness is an unmeasured 10k multi terrain race on 31 May 2026 at Marine Academy Plymouth. The course mixes on road and wooded trail sections and the venue offers showers, bag drop, food and water stations.

A 44 mile coastal ultra from Lizard Point to Land's End along the South West Coast Path. Held on 6 June 2026 with solo and relay options, severe terrain and roughly 5,531 ft of ascent.

Coastal trail races on 6 June 2026 between Westward Ho! Clovelly Hartland Quay and Bude, with Ultra marathon Marathon and a 16 mile option. Routes are marked and marshalled and include significant ascent.

A 10km trail race in Cardinham Woods on 7 June 2026 supporting charities for emergency service personnel. Open to participants aged 18 and over with trophies, finisher medals and a Tri County Cup firefighter competition.

An evening event on 10 June 2026 in Bude organised by Bude RATs, featuring a senior six mile race and two junior one mile races. Proceeds support the RNLI and all races use chip timing.

A 42 km multi island trail marathon across the Isles of Scilly, with full coastal loops of St Martin's, Tresco, Bryher and St Agnes and a final 5 km finish on St Mary's. Marked routes, tidal aware ferry transitions and a 150 runner limit.

A multi-distance coastal event on Mount Edgcumbe peninsula using a roughly 10.6K loop repeated for half and full marathons. Options include 10K, canicross and kids races plus chip timing and finishers medals.

A multi terrain race of about 10 km from Truro to St Clement and Malpas, featuring road, trail, track, hills and mud. It is the final race in the Cornish multi terrain series and includes individual and club prizes plus a keepsake.

A lakeside event at Siblyback Lake on 20 June 2026 offering multiple trail distances and an eight hour Siblython lap event. On-site camping, a café, personalised bibs and medals are available for participants.

A Dartmoor fell running event on 20 June 2026 featuring a 6 mile Burrator Horseshoe, a 4 mile Sheepstor Challenge and junior races, with proceeds to local parish charities and a 250 runner limit.

A crewed, self navigation team event where five runners tackle 100 mile trail and coastal routes in Cornwall with a 36 hour limit. Entry costs £110 and participants must meet qualifying and kit requirements.

Hourglass on 27th June 2026 is a last person standing running event of repeated *2 mile* laps around the Royal Cornwall Events Centre. Lap time allowances shrink each circuit and runners are eliminated if they miss the limit.

A timed trail event on a five mile loop at Widemouth Bay, offering 24 hour, 12 hour, 6 hour and a Cub Fun Run over 27 to 28 June 2026, with camping and team entries available.

A timed trail festival at Newnham Park near Plymouth offering 12 24 and 36 hour solo pair and team events on a five mile loop, plus a kids race. Camping parking traders and on course support are provided.

An evening coastal trail event on Cornwall's north coast offering a Sunset Half and a new Long 10. Routes link Perranporth and the Bowgie at Crantock with on-course aid, medals for finishers, and awards for top placings.

The Gecko Gathering - Harlyn will take place in Cornwall on Sunday 19 July 2026. You can run between 11 and 21 kilometers.

A 5 km obstacle event at Central Park, Plymouth featuring climb, crawl and slide challenges on mostly grassy ground. Open to ages 13 and over, with nearby parking and basic event facilities; proceeds support Cancer Research UK.

A community 7 mile multi terrain race in Tywardreath on 25 July 2026, starting and finishing at the village pub. The hilly course runs on footpaths, bridleways and quiet lanes and supports local charities as part of village summer events.
